How do you safely socialize puppies in Shawnee Mission Park’s busy environment?
Gradual exposure starting with park edges and quieter hours. We practice polite passes near trails, calm near waterfowl, and neutral reactions to disc golf or archery users.
You’ll learn exact distances and signals to keep sessions positive and controlled.
Can you address reactive dogs in Shawnee’s high-traffic park areas?
We build tolerance starting in your yard and neighborhood first.
Then introduce park fringes—like Mill Creek Streamway—for controlled dog sightings and bike passes.
Plans include management tools and desensitization so your dog gains confidence without overload.
